The MC 2155 operates on 120 volts 50/60 Hz. The 25 volts 4 ohms auxiliary AC OUTLET on the MC 2155 is not fused or switched. MONOPHONIC OR SINGLE CHANNEL OPERATION When the MC 2155 is used as a monophonic or single channel power amplifier the two channels are combined to produce output up to 300 watts.
